Output 543a1388e1988a614ebc45049a1d0d1c58073b7e1ea32aba425efd4c008a1656:3

value
29525574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5c8276720f6443d8aa8c252905db9776211947b OP_EQUAL
address
3Q6bFUocaoGe9R2uvuJye1nwk8mir2iWrM
transaction
543a1388e1988a614ebc45049a1d0d1c58073b7e1ea32aba425efd4c008a1656
spent
true